Brad Masterson Obituary

Brad Masterson (58) of Elk Grove, CA, passed away on January 1, 2016. He was born in Arcata, CA to Gale and Marie Masterson. He was a devoted husband and father, loyal friend, and beloved son, brother and uncle. He leaves behind his wife, Jennifer; daughters, Katie and Sarah; and brother Greg (Barbara). Services will be held Thursday, January 14 at 11:30 a.m. at Good Shepherd Catholic Church, Elk Grove, CA.
